"Raise Your Voice" tells the story of Terry Fletcher ( Hilary Duff ), a small town girl with a genius singing song, who pursues her dream. Terry has a good voice since she was a child. She loves singing very much, and her dream is to devote herself to singing career. In the quiet and peaceful town, she took the first step towards her pursuit by becoming the lead singer of the church choir. At this time, her understanding brother also secretly applied for her summer program at the Los Angeles Performing Arts School, which is a collection of elites , and wanted to bring her an unexpected surprise. Who knows, the real accident happened. Just before the application was approved, her brother was killed in a car accident.
Terry's heart was broken, and her brother who had always loved her suddenly left her, and she suddenly seemed to have lost all motivation. But she soon cheered up, because she knew that only by living up to her brother's expectations of her could he truly comfort his spirit in heaven. Regardless of her father's strong opposition, with the secret help of her mother, Terry decided to go to Los Angeles alone to pursue her dream for many years. When I first arrived in a big city, everything was so different from his previous living environment. Terry had to adapt to this new lifestyle and urban rhythm . The story revolves around the troubles caused by her lack of orthodox music education and emotional life in school.
Soon, the end of the semester came. In order to get the annual bonus of 10,000 US dollars , the students were nervously preparing for their final performance. Terry and another student Jie ( Oliver James ) are grouped together, and there are some romantic episodes between them. At the last juncture, can Terry put aside the fear and anxiety lurking in her heart and release her passion for music on the stage where the spotlight is flashing?
